Traveler reviews

  • Wee Joyce

    ★★★★★Edited a month ago

    Need some walk from the Sultan Abdul Samad Building but definitely worth a visit! The textiles and fabric are well preserved and the traditional styles are all relevant to every races culture in Malaysia. They do have a creative area for kids and very aesthetic to take a outfit look here

  • GoWest

    ★★★★★7 months ago

    It’s a great place to visit together with Merdeka Square. Although there is an entrance fee, the price is very reasonable, the air-conditioning inside is excellent, and while the museum is not very large in scale, the exhibits are rich and informative. Along with the Islamic Arts Museum, this was a remarkably impressive place. If you are visiting the Merdeka Square area, I highly recommend taking the time to stop by.
